Material Matters: Choosing the Right Construction

The material of your bag affects everything from its appearance and durability to its maintenance requirements and longevity. Understanding different materials helps you make informed decisions that align with your lifestyle and preferences.

Leather: The Timeless Choice

Leather remains the gold standard for men’s bags, and for good reason. It ages beautifully, developing character over time while maintaining structural integrity. Full-grain leather represents the highest quality, offering unmatched durability and a luxurious feel that improves with age.

Top-grain leather provides excellent quality at a more accessible point, making it ideal for those who want leather’s benefits without the premium associated with full-grain options. It’s been lightly processed to remove imperfections while retaining most of leather’s natural characteristics.

Different leather finishes create varying aesthetics and performance characteristics. Smooth leather offers a polished, professional appearance that works well in formal settings. Textured leather provides better scratch resistance and hides wear marks, making it perfect for daily use bags.

Canvas and Synthetic Options

Canvas offers durability and weather resistance at an accessible point, making it excellent for casual and outdoor use. Waxed canvas provides additional water resistance while developing an attractive patina over time. It’s particularly popular for messenger bags and casual backpacks.

Modern synthetic materials have revolutionized bag construction, offering impressive durability and weather resistance. High-quality synthetics can mimic leather’s appearance while providing superior water resistance and easier maintenance. They’re excellent choices for active lifestyles and frequent travelers.

Care and Maintenance: Protecting Your Investment

A quality bag represents a significant investment in your professional and personal image. Proper care ensures your bag maintains its appearance and functionality for years to come. Think of bag maintenance like car care – regular attention prevents major problems and extends lifespan dramatically.

Leather Care Essentials

Leather bags require specific care routines to maintain their beauty and durability. Regular cleaning removes dirt and oils that can cause permanent staining or cracking. Use leather-specific cleaners rather than household products that might damage the material’s natural properties.

Conditioning leather every few months keeps it supple and prevents cracking. Quality leather conditioners penetrate the material, replacing natural oils that dissipate over time. This process is particularly important in dry climates or for bags exposed to harsh weather conditions.

Storage plays a crucial role in leather bag longevity. Always store leather bags in breathable dust covers rather than plastic bags, which can trap moisture and promote mold growth. Stuff bags with tissue paper or bubble wrap to maintain their shape during extended storage periods.

Canvas and Synthetic Maintenance

Canvas and synthetic bags generally require less intensive care than leather but still benefit from regular attention. Most canvas bags can handle spot cleaning with mild soap and water, making maintenance straightforward and accessible.

For deep cleaning, check manufacturer instructions before proceeding. Some canvas bags are machine washable, while others require hand cleaning to prevent damage to hardware or structural elements. When in doubt, professional cleaning services can refresh heavily soiled bags safely.

Waterproofing treatments can extend the life of canvas bags, especially those used in outdoor settings. Apply waterproofing products according to manufacturer instructions, typically requiring reapplication every few months depending on use intensity.

Shopping Smart: What to Look for When Buying

Making informed purchasing decisions requires knowing what details separate quality bags from inferior options. Like a detective examining evidence, you need to look beyond surface appearances to assess true value and longevity.

Construction Quality Indicators

Examine stitching carefully – it’s often the first place quality issues become apparent. Double-stitched seams provide superior durability compared to single-stitched alternatives. Look for consistent stitch patterns without loose threads or irregular spacing, which indicate manufacturing shortcuts.

Hardware quality significantly affects both appearance and functionality. Zippers should operate smoothly without catching or resistance. Metal hardware should feel substantial rather than flimsy, and finishes should be consistent without obvious imperfections or rough edges.

Pay attention to stress points where handles attach to the bag body. These areas experience the most force during use and often determine overall bag lifespan. Reinforced attachment points with additional stitching or metal hardware indicate thoughtful engineering.

Trying Before Buying

Whenever possible, physically handle bags before purchasing. Weight distribution becomes apparent only when you actually carry a loaded bag. What feels comfortable empty might become cumbersome when filled with your typical daily items.

Test all zippers, buckles, and closure mechanisms during your evaluation. These components see daily use and their smooth operation is crucial for long-term satisfaction. Sticky zippers or loose buckles will only worsen over time.

Consider how the bag looks when you’re wearing it. A bag might appear perfect on display but look disproportionate when carried. If you’re shopping online, carefully review return policies to ensure you can exchange bags that don’t meet expectations.
